Xiaomi, one of Tesla’s biggest challengers in mainland China over the past year, has unveiled a refreshed version of its fully electric sedan capable of travelling more than 900km (560 miles) on a single charge, as it seeks to stay ahead of intensifying competition.
Lei Jun, founder and CEO of the smartphone maker and electric vehicle (EV) start-up, said on Wednesday that the updated SU7 – priced higher than existing variants – would demonstrate superior performance to sustain strong sales...
